Wikidata and research, 5-6 June 2025


The conference about Wikidata and research is a two day conference with contributions in Italian and English.

Pre-conference at the Social science library, via della Pandette 2: Bottega della scienza – open access (in Italian)

Oggi, anche alla luce dell’innovazione dell’IA, l’interesse sui dati è diventato centrale e quindi si rende sempre più necessaria una divulgazione corretta della cultura del dato, per diffondere un uso consapevole. A partire da questa premessa, ci piacerebbe un’interazione con i cittadini e quindi saremmo contenti di ricevere alcune domande su questo tema, nel tentativo di soddisfare delle curiosità e fornire risposte il più possibile accurate. Il 4 di giugno , dalle 16 alle 19, alla Biblioteca di scienze sociali cercheremo di dare risposta a questi ai quesiti posti attraverso giochi e attività di confronto sui dati e con esperti di questa materia. L'iniziativa è rivolta a tutta la comunità accademica e alla cittadinanza.
